  1. Hi, I have a responsive fixed top menu that opens after clicking on the Menu icon. Now, I would like to close the menu automatically when one clicks on one of the menu items (when the size of screen is smaller than 680px). Otherwise it covers part of the section that slides up. When the menu is closed only the menu icon may be visible. I have used the code from the following link: http://www.w3schools.com/howto/tryit.asp?filename=tryhow_js_topnav <!DOCTYPE html> <html> <head> <style> body {margin:0;} ul.topnav { list-style-type: none; margin: 0; padding: 0; overflow: hidden; background-color: #333; } ul.topnav li {float: left;} ul.topnav li a { display: inline-block; color: #f2f2f2; text-align: center; padding: 14px 16px; text-decoration: none; transition: 0.3s; font-size: 17px; } ul.topnav li a:hover {background-color: #555;} ul.topnav li.icon {display: none;} @media screen and (max-width:680px) { ul.topnav li {display: none;} ul.topnav li.icon { float: right; display: inline-block; } } @media screen and (max-width:680px) { ul.topnav.responsive {position: relative;} ul.topnav.responsive li.icon { position: absolute; right: 0; top: 0; } ul.topnav.responsive li { float: none; display: inline; } ul.topnav.responsive li a { display: block; text-align: left; } } </style> </head> <body> <ul class="topnav" id="myTopnav"> <li><a class="active" href="#home">Home</a></li> <li><a href="#news">News</a></li> <li><a href="#contact">Contact</a></li> <li><a href="#about">About</a></li> <li class="icon"> <a href="javascript:void(0);" style="font-size:15px;" onclick="myFunction()">☰</a> </li> </ul> <div style="padding-left:16px"> <h2>Responsive Topnav Example</h2> <p>Resize the browser window to see how it works.</p> </div> <script> function myFunction() { var x = document.getElementById("myTopnav"); if (x.className === "topnav") { x.className += " responsive"; } else { x.className = "topnav"; } } </script> </body> </html>
